TRAI Assesses Network Quality in Jammu Region

The Telecom Regulatory Authority of India (TRAI) conducted an extensive Independent Drive Test (IDT) in the Jammu & Kashmir Licensed Service Area during February 2026, evaluating mobile network performance of major service providers including Airtel, BSNL, Reliance Jio Infocomm Limited (RJIL), and Vodafone Idea Limited (VIL). The assessment covered urban environments, hotspots, public transport hubs, and highways, with tests conducted across multiple technologies such as 2G, 3G, 4G, and 5G. The findings, aimed at measuring parameters such as call setup success rates, data throughput, latency, and speech quality, indicated varying levels of service performance among the providers.

APEDA Launches First Sea Shipment of Botanical-Infused Millet Foods to New Zealand

The Agricultural and Processed Food Products Export Development Authority (APEDA) facilitated the maiden sea shipment of botanical-infused, ready-to-cook millet functional foods from Karnataka to New Zealand. This milestone underscores the expanding opportunities for India's millet-based agricultural exports, bolstered by participation in APEDA-supported international trade fairs. Source: Original Link
